Webhook-integraatio
Webhookit mahdollistavat järjestelmiesi vastaanottaa reaaliaikaisia ilmoituksia, kun tapahtumia tapahtuu Wink-tililläsi — uusia varauksia, peruutuksia, maksupäivityksiä ja muuta. Tämä opas ohjaa sinut asetusten ja parhaiden käytäntöjen läpi.
Kohdeyleisö
Osio nimeltä “Kohdeyleisö”Tämä opas on tarkoitettu kehittäjille, jotka integroivat Wink:iä ulkoisiin järjestelmiin, kuten kiinteistöhallintajärjestelmiin (PMS), kanavahallintaan, CRM-järjestelmiin tai räätälöityihin hallintapaneeleihin.
Miten webhookit toimivat
Osio nimeltä “Miten webhookit toimivat”- Rekisteröit webhook-URL:n Winkissä.
- Kun tapahtuma tapahtuu (esim. uusi varaus), Wink lähettää HTTP POST -pyynnön URL-osoitteeseesi.
- Palvelimesi käsittelee tiedot ja vastaa
200 OK.
Webhookin asettaminen
Osio nimeltä “Webhookin asettaminen”- Kirjaudu tilillesi (Extranet, Studio tai TripPay — kaikki tukevat webhookeja).
- Siirry kohtaan
Applicationsja sittenWebhooks. Katso Webhooks. - Klikkaa
Create webhook. - Anna nimi (esim. “PMS Booking Sync”).
- Syötä webhook-URL — HTTPS-päätepiste palvelimellasi.
- Valitse tapahtumat — Valitse tilattavat tapahtumat tai jätä tyhjäksi vastaanottaaksesi kaikki tapahtumat.
- Kytke Enabled päälle.
- Klikkaa
Save.
Tapahtumatyypit
Osio nimeltä “Tapahtumatyypit”Wink tukee monenlaisia tapahtumia. Yleisiä tapahtumia ovat:
- Varaus luotu — Uusi varaus on vahvistettu.
- Varaus peruutettu — Varaus on peruutettu.
- Maksu suoritettu — Maksu on käsitelty.
- Varaus päivitetty — Varaustietoja on muutettu.
Parhaat käytännöt
Osio nimeltä “Parhaat käytännöt”- Käytä HTTPS:ää — Wink lähettää tiedot vain HTTPS-päätepisteisiin.
- Vastaa nopeasti — Palauta
200 OKheti, kun vastaanotat tiedot. Tee raskas käsittely asynkronisesti. - Idempotenssi — Käsittelijäsi tulee olla idempotentti. Wink voi yrittää uudelleen, jos
200-vastausta ei saada. - Vahvista lähde — Varmista, että saapuvat pyynnöt ovat Winkiltä ennen käsittelyä.
- Lokitus — Kirjaa kaikki vastaanottamasi webhook-tiedot. Tämä helpottaa integrointiongelmien vianmääritystä.
Tauko ja poisto
Osio nimeltä “Tauko ja poisto”Voit poistaa käytöstä webhookin ilman, että poistat sitä. Tämä keskeyttää toimituksen, jotta voit vianmäärityksen aikana säilyttää asetukset. Kun olet valmis, kytke se takaisin päälle.
Webhookin poistaminen poistaa sen pysyvästi. Kaikki integraatiot, jotka käyttävät kyseistä webhookia, lakkaavat vastaanottamasta ilmoituksia.
Lisälukemista
Osio nimeltä “Lisälukemista”- Webhooks — Täydellinen viite webhookien hallintaan.
- Applications — Hallinnoi API-tunnuksiasi.
- Developers > APIs — Täydellinen API-dokumentaatio.